Remodeling costs vary based on your specific goals. Choosing high-end materials like natural stone or premium fixtures will shift your budget higher, while selecting standard options helps keep things affordable. The biggest price factor is the scope of work; a simple tub-to-shower conversion costs significantly less than a total gut renovation that moves plumbing lines or electrical outlets. Tiles are the primary surfacing material for shower walls and floors because they handle moisture well. You need new tiles if your current grout is crumbling, surfaces are stained, or you want a modern visual update. Durable materials like ceramic or porcelain are popular choices for long-term use.
